Job description
Overview

Passive Fire Supervisor
£42,000 - £48,000 Per annum

Experience & Skills
  • The candidate must have experience with a range of different products and manufacturers, with at least 3 years' experience surveying and installing fire-stopping
  • Competent with Fire Door regulations
  • Customer orientated, with the ability to adapt and respond to clients in different situations
  • Good attention to detail and a person who can prioritise and manage their time effectively
  • Someone with a passion to continue to learn and develop themselves and their skills
  • An individual with the desire to install and maintain services to the highest standards
  • Experience with reviewing risk assessments and managing remedial works
  • Competence in a range of tasks from surveying, maintenance inspections, completing installation works directly
  • Experience supervising internal staff and subcontractors to complete installation works
  • Auditing works experience and signing off compliance in accordance with FIRAS accreditation
  • Willingness to spend a mixture of time onsite or in one of our office locations - IG7
  • As a growing team, the ability to build and develop a team around them, training staff to complete a range of Passive Fire Works under their supervision
Main duties and responsibilities
  • As a QS you will be responsible for the effectiveness of the overall contract, ensuring all KPI's and goals are met
  • To supervise the effective day to day management of the contract
  • Carry out certification validation
  • To develop a strong collaborative working relationship with engineers to promote excellent customer service
  • To provide technical knowledge to the wider team
Salary and benefits
  • Competitive salary relative to experience (PAYE)
  • 23 days holiday per year, rising to 25 days after two years of employment
  • Buy and sell holiday scheme
  • Access to a pension scheme
  • Vehicle + Fuel card
  • Company phone and tablet device
  • All plant tools supplied (drills, steps, ladders, heavy duty power tools)
  • Time and a half rate for evening and Saturday working hours
  • Double time for night-time, Sunday, and bank holiday working
  • Weekend working available
  • Availability to out of hours call out rota (£100 standby, £80-120 per callout)
  • Flexible working approach upon agreement
